Originally Posted by gateH15 (Post 35383588)
available open seats for sale up until the gate doesn’t guarantee that they are all upgradable inventory as well. Most likely AA released C1 and your wife got skipped due to only 1 seat being available and AA will not autosplit PNRs thankfully. You were most likely number 3 and you got the seat.

Yep, and there is a chance the wife+son gets skipped over and over and over and over again.

On my last flight, within the 12sh hours I could see the upgrade list, kid and I were #1 and 2 and I saw a single F seat open and the then #3 on the list disappear when the seat filled three times. And, after boarding, saw someone get pulled from the back to fill a empty F seat as well. For every person that gets this benefit (i.e. successful upgrade for them + companion), I wonder how many people end up losing their upgrade because AA's system rarely brings up 2 seats available at the same time.

Originally Posted by jazz12pg (Post 35394491)
Traveling with family on Tuesday, 6 of us, all on one booking. I have AA Gold right now (none of the others have status), do I need to do anything to separate from the family to get on the waitlist? I wouldn't use it, but someone in my party could definitely use an upgraded seat if I clear, but not sure I will be auto-listed since I'm traveling with 5 others?

You would have to split the itinerary into 2 people and 4 people or 1 person and 5 people since 2 are the most that can upgraded. You can only do this via a phone call. As a gold your chance of an upgrade a fairly low so not sure if it is worth the effort or not.
